APPLICATION FOR DISCONNECTION
TO: THE TOWN COUNCIL OF THE TOWN OF HUDSON, COLORADO
FROM: THE TOWN OF HUDSON, COLORADO
RE: DISCONNECTION OF A PORTION OF THE RANCHOS EAST
ANNEXATION
DATE: DECEMBER 6, 2024
Pursuant to Article 12 of Chapter 16 of the Hudson Municipal Code (the "Code"), the Town
hereby applies to disconnect from the Town a portion of Weld County Road 45, more particularly
described at Exhibit A, attached hereto and incorporated herein (the "Property").
This disconnection comes about as part of the Joint Planning and Settlement Agreement
Between the Town of Hudson and the Town of Lochbuie (the "Settlement Agreement"). Pursuant
to Code Sec. 16-201(a)(1), the Town may disconnect rights -of -way upon its own application with
the consent of Weld County. The Town is currently seeking the consent of Weld County and
intends to have it upon disconnection.
In relation to the appropriateness of disconnection pursuant to Code Sec. 16-202, the Town
makes the following assertions:
1. The legal description and survey are attached hereto as Exhibit A. The Property
only consists of right-of-way, and therefore identification of ownership with proof and
consent is inapplicable here.
2. The Property is located within and adjacent to the border of the Town.
3. The Property has not been platted into lots or blocks.
4. The only entity with interest in the Property is the Town, which owes no taxes on
the Property. The previous interested entity was Weld County, who also did not owe any
taxes on the Property.
5. The Town has not completed any maintenance of the Property.
Having satisfied the criteria for the contents of a disconnection application pursuant to Section 16-
202 of the Code, Town staff asserts that the Property may properly be disconnected from the Town.
Moreover, Town staff asserts that the Settlement Agreement requires it.
Therefore, the Town, as Applicant, now respectfully requests that the Town Council of the
Town of Hudson, Colorado, approve the disconnection of the Property from the Town.

INTRODUCTION
The following report has been prepared pursuant to Section 31-12-108.5 of the Colorado Revised Statutes
(C.R.S.) and concerns the proposed annexation by [Applicant] of certain real property known as the
Ranchos East Annexation #1 property (Property) to the Town of Hudson. The Applicant is proposing an
annexation comprising a total of 80 acres, more or less, including road right-of-ways and generally located
at the northwest corner of the intersection of Weld County Road 6 and Weld County Road 45. This property
is generally inside the Southwest and Southeast Quarters of Section 22, Township One 1 North, Range 65
West.
A. CURRENT ZONING/USES/PROCESS
Zoning
The Property is currently zoned "A (Agricultural)" by Weld County. The Weld County website identifies
the following uses as allowed in this district: (See Weld County Code Chapter 23, Article III, Division 1
(Sec 23-3-10 through Sec 23-3-70)). The applicant proposes to change the Property's zoning, upon
annexation, to the Town zone district of "Industrial three district (I-3)" and the right of way to "Agricultural
one district (A-1)."
Land Uses
The Property is currently used as dry-land/unirrigated cropland, single family residential with an associated
agri-business (farm equipment sales).
Process
The Annexation Petition for the Property was submitted to the Town. The Town Council approved a
Resolution of Substantial Compliance by Resolutions No. 24-44 and 24-45 on April 1, 2024 and April 3,
2024, acknowledging receipt of the petition for annexation for the Property, adopting findings regarding
said Property, and setting the date, time, and place for the Public Hearing as May 7, 2024 at 6:00 p.m. or as
soon as possible thereafter, at Town Hall located at 50 S Beech Street in Hudson, CO.
B. ANNEXATION IMPACT REPORT REQUIREMENTS
This section is divided into the six elements that correspond to Section 31-12-108.5(1)(a), C.R.S.
1. MAPS - C.R.S. § 31-12-108.5(1)(a)
The following maps are included as exhibits to this report as required by Subparagraph (a) of C.R.S. 31-
12-108.5:
Exhibit A: Annexation Maps & Land Use Map
See the attached pages entitled "Ranchos East Annexation #1" and attached hereto.
2. PRE -ANNEXATION AGREEMENT - C.R.S. § 31-12-108.5(1)(b)
There is no pre -annexation agreement for this property.
3. EXTENSION & PROVISION OF MUNICIPAL SERVICES - C.R.S. § 31-12-108.5(1)(c)
For all facilities and services, the Annexor will have the obligation to develop and install all on -site and
off -site transmission and/or infrastructure facilities necessary to serve the Property with water, wastewater,
stormwater facilities and other municipal services.
Water:
Currently, the parcel(s) are serviced via Residential/Domestic Wells until services are available in proximity
to the property.
Wastewater:
An OWTS is currently proposed for the property until services are available in proximity to the property.
Stormwater:
There are no stormwater measures in place on the parcels being annexed other than roadside/borrow ditches
adjacent to the adjoining Weld County maintained roadways.
Other Dry Utilities:
Telephone, gas, electric and cable television/internet services are not provided by the Town, but are
provided by private providers in the area.
Emergency Services:
The Hudson Police Department will provide law enforcement services. The Hudson Fire Protection District
will provide fire protection.
Open Space/Parks/Public Land Dedication:
The annexation agreement documents the public land dedications and/or fees that will be suitable for parks,
schools, fire and other public facilities as appropriate.
Streets:
Currently, there are no plans for public streets on site. The Town will incorporate CR 45 into its
maintenance schedule to cover the operations and maintenance costs that will be provided for through the
Town's annual budgeting process. Additionally, CR 45 will become part of the Town's plowed snow
routes.
4. FINANCING SERVICE EXTENSIONS - C.R.S. § 31-12-108.5(1)(d)
Under the Town's policy of requiring growth to pay its own way, Annexor will be required to pay for the
extension of Town services to the Property. Real property taxes on the Property will fund police protection
and other general Town services.

PETITION FOR ANNEXATION
TO: THE TOWN COUNCIL OF THE TOWN OF HUDSON, COLORADO,
RE: PROPERTY KNOWN AS RANCHOS EAST ANNEXATION
I, Shawn Wiant and Rancho De Los Tiempos Buenos Partnership LLC, as the undersigned
landowners, in accordance with Title 31, Article 12, Part 1, C.R.S., known as the Municipal Annexation
Act of 1965, hereby petitions the Town Council of the Town of Hudson, Colorado, for annexation to the
Town of Hudson (the "Town") of the following described unincorporated area situate and being in the
County of Weld, State of Colorado (the "Property"):
(See Exhibit A, attached hereto and incorporated herein by reference.)
In support of this Petition, Petitioner states as follows:
I. It is desirable and necessary that the Property be annexed to the Town of Hudson,
Colorado.
2. The requirements of the applicable provisions of Sections 31-12-104 and 31-12-
105, C.R.S., exist or have been met as follows:
a. Not less than one -sixth (1/6) of the perimeter of the Property is contiguous with
the existing boundaries of the Town of Hudson, Colorado, disregarding for contiguity
purposes, as allowed by Section 31-12-104(1)(a), C.R.S., the existence of any platted
street or alley, any public or private right-of-way, any public or private transportation
right-of-way or area, public lands (except county -owned open space) or any lakes,
reservoirs, streams or other natural or artificial waters located between the Town and the
Property. The contiguity required by Section 31-12-104(l)(a), C.R.S., has not been
established by use of any boundary of an area that was previously annexed to the Town
where the area, at the time of its annexation, was not contiguous at any point with the
boundary of the Town, and was not otherwise in compliance with Section 31-12-
104(1)(a), C.R.S., and was located more than 3 miles from the nearest boundary of the
Town, nor was the contiguity required by Section 31-12-104(1)(a), C.R.S., established
by use of any boundary of territory that was subsequently annexed directly to, or which
was indirectly connected through, subsequent annexations of such an area.
b. The proposed annexation will not create any disconnected municipal satellites.
c. A community of interest exists between the Property and the Town of Hudson,
Colorado.
d. The Property is urban or will be urbanized in the near future and is integrated or is
capable of being integrated with the Town of Hudson, Colorado.
e. In establishing the boundaries of the Property, no land held in identical ownership,
whether consisting of one tract or parcel of real estate or two or more contiguous tracts or
parcels of real estate:
i. is divided into separate parts or parcels without the written consent of the
landowner unless separated by a dedicated street, road, or other public way.
ii. comprising twenty (20) acres or more and which, together with the buildings and
improvements situated thereon, has a valuation for assessment in excess of
$200,000.00 for ad valorem tax purposes for the year next preceding the
annexation is included in boundary of the Property without the written consent of
the landowner(s).
f. No annexation proceedings have been commenced for the annexation to another
municipality of part or all of the Property.
g. Annexation of the Property will not result in the detachment of area from any
school district and the attachment of same to another school district.
h. Annexation of the Property will not extend any boundary of the Town more than
three (3) miles in any direction from any point on the Town's boundary in any one year.
i. If a portion of a platted street or alley is to be annexed, the entire width of said
street or alley is included within the Property.
j. Reasonable access will not be denied to landowners, owners of easements or the
owners of franchises adjoining any platted street or alley to be annexed that will not be
bordered on both sides by the Town.
3. Accompanying this Petition are four (4) copies of an annexation map showing the
seal of a registered engineer or land surveyor, containing:
a. A written legal description of the boundaries of the Property;
b. A map showing the boundary of the Property and the boundary of the
Property contiguous with the Town of Hudson and any other municipality abutting
the Property;
c. Within the Property, the location of each ownership tract of unplatted land,
and, with respect to any area that is platted, the boundaries and the plat numbers of
plots or lots and blocks;
d. The total acreage, more or less, of the Property;
4. Petitioner owns of more than fifty percent (50%) of the Property, exclusive of
streets and alleys.
5. That Petitioner signed this Petition no more than 180 days prior to the date of the
filing of this Petition.
6. This Petition satisfies the requirements of Article II, § 30 of the Colorado
Constitution in that it is signed by persons comprising more than 50% of the landowners of the
Property who own more than 50% of the Property, excluding public streets and alleys and any
land owned by the Town.
7. That no election has been held within the last 12 months for annexation of the
Property to the Town.
8. The area proposed to be annexed is located within Weld County, Weld County
School District RE -3J, Hudson Fire Protection District, and the following districts: High Plains
Library; Aims College; Central Colorado Water, Lost Creek Ground Water and Central Colorado
Water Conservation.
9. Upon the effective date of the ordinance annexing the Property to the Town, all
lands within the Property shall become subject of all ordinances, resolutions, rules and regulations
of the Town of Hudson, except for general property taxes which shall become effective on January
1 of the next year following passage of the annexation ordinance. Provided, however, Petitioner
Colorado Department of Transportation, if applicable, shall not be subject to taxes or fees levied
by the Town from which they are exempt by Colorado law.
10. Petitioner has not requested from any government entity review of a site specific
development plan that would vest Petitioner with the property rights contemplated in Section 24-
68-101, et seq., C.R.S., and that Petitioner hereby waives any vested property rights for the
Property resulting from any prior approval of any site specific development plan as defined in
Section 24-68-101, et seq., C.R.S.
11. By the date that is 90 days after the effective date of the annexation ordinance, the
Property shall be brought under the Town's zoning code and map.
12. The Property is not presently a part of any incorporated city, city and county, or
town.
13. Petitioner understands that connection to the water system of the Town requires
inclusion into the Northern Colorado Water Conservancy District, and the Municipal Subdistrict,
Northern Colorado Water Conservancy District. Failure to provide such services to the Property
shall not be cause for disconnection of the Property at any future time.
14. As an express condition of annexation, Petitioner consents to inclusion of the
Property into the Northern Colorado Water Conservancy District (the "District") pursuant to
Section 37-45-136 (3.6), C.R.S. Petitioner acknowledges that, upon inclusion in the District, the
Property will be subject to the same mill levies and special assessments as are levied or will be
levied on other similarly situated property in the District. Petitioner waives any right to require an
election pursuant to article X, sec. 20, of the Colorado Constitution before the District can impose
the mill levies and special assessments that it has the authority to impose. Petitioner also waives,
upon inclusion, any right that may exist to a refund pursuant to article X, sec. 20, of the Colorado
Constitution.
15. As an express condition of annexation, Petitioner consents to inclusion of the
Property into the Municipal Subdistrict, Northern Colorado Water Conservancy District (the
"Subdistrict") pursuant to Section 37-45-136 (3.6), C.R.S. Petitioner acknowledges that, upon
inclusion in the Subdistrict, the Property will be subject to the same mill levies and special
assessments as are levied or will be levied on other similarly situated property in the Subdistrict.
Petitioner waives any right to require an election pursuant to article X, sec. 20, of the Colorado
Constitution before the Subdistrict can impose such mill levies and special assessments that it has
the authority to impose. Petitioner also waives, upon inclusion, any right that may exist to a refund
pursuant to article X, sec. 20, of the Colorado Constitution.
16. The Property, the owners hereof and the uses thereon are also bound by any voter
authorization under art. X, sec. 20, of the Colorado Constitution, adopted prior to annexation of
the Property. Petitioner waives any claims to a refund they may have under art. X, sec. 20, of the
Colorado Constitution related to such taxes and fees.
